Former President Donald Trump has recently criticized 'Big Oil' for maintaining high gas prices despite a drop in oil costs, urging the Justice Department to investigate the matter. This statement mirrors a complaint made by President Joe Biden in 2022 during a similar gas price crisis. Trump claims consumers are being 'gouged' at the pump, while experts note that gas prices are influenced by numerous factors, including global commodity markets and local business practices. The retail gas price dynamics often result in slower price reductions, a trend that has been historically noted in the industry. This situation highlights the ongoing challenges consumers face regarding fuel costs and the political implications tied to gas prices.
Key Details: • Trump has instructed the DOJ to investigate gas pricing practices. • Retail gas prices often fall slowly due to previous wholesale costs. • Gas station owners are independent businesses, not directly controlled by oil companies. • Historical context shows that gas prices rise quickly but fall slowly.
